Blackhawks G Corey Crawford day to day with upper-body injury; Emery to start against Sharks

CHICAGO - The Chicago Blackhawks say top goalie Corey Crawford is day to day with an upper-body injury.

Veteran Ray Emery was slated to make his fourth start of the season Friday night against the San Jose Sharks, and Henrik Karlsson was set to back him after he was promoted from Rockford in the American Hockey League.

Crawford had 31 saves in a 3-2 shootout loss to Anaheim on Tuesday. He is 7-0-3 on the season with a 1.65 goals-against average.

Karlsson has appeared in 26 career NHL games, all with Calgary over the past two seasons. He has a 2.79 goals-against average.
